我手上有兩本書,除了第一本【打造個性化】,還有【輕鬆打造】這本書。
在 10-2 頁有提到【一定要將 /modules/xcgal/albums/userpcis】權限改成 777,在 10-11 頁的 10.2.4 也有提到目錄一定要是 【/modules/xcgal/albums/userpcis】
但 myAlbum-P 就可以把路徑放在模組以外的地方,只要設定【/album/photos】即可。
但如果在 xcgal 裡面做同樣的設定,我發現都會出錯,查很久以後發現把【相簿所在目錄: *】設定成【/albums/】會變成【/albums/】這樣的絕對路徑,電腦裡面當然沒有這種路徑,以 Linux 來說,前面應該還要有【/Volumes/albums/】之類的名稱,但是這樣就會變成沒有 albums 這種【磁碟機名稱】...
雖然可以寫成一長串的絕對路徑,也可以正常上傳,但是卻不能顯示照片,那也是必然的,因為網址列上怎麼可能會有【/Volumes/albums/】這一堆絕對路徑?例如:
http://www.tad0616.net/Volumes/albums/users/10004/xxxx.jpg這樣子當然會出錯!但是照片確實是有上傳到指定的目錄裡。
我不想使用太長的路徑,現在會變成這樣:
http://www.tad0616.net/modules/xcgal/albums/users/10004/xxxx.jpg請問 Tad 老師到底要改哪裡的程式,才能跟 myAlbum-p 一樣,可以把照片放在網站根目錄底下?例如:
http://www.tad0616.net/albums/users/10004/xxxx.jpg再請教一個問題,有沒有辦法改程式,在瀏覽照片的時候,訪客只能看到 Normal 與 Thumbs 這兩種尺寸,要看大圖必須登入帳號,以免佔用網站頻寬?